Montgomery County Police are seeking the public’s assistance in identifying the driver involved in a fatal hit-and-run collision that claimed the life of 52-year-old Ganga Prajapati of New Carrollton. The incident occurred on Veirs Mill Road near Ennalls Avenue on September 23 at approximately 7:27 p.m.
Detectives from the Collision Reconstruction Unit (CRU) report that Prajapati was struck by a silver 2009–2012 Audi A4 or S4 traveling eastbound. She was transported to a nearby hospital, where she later succumbed to her injuries. Authorities believe the vehicle involved sustained damage to the windshield, right front fog light assembly, and possibly the left front headlight assembly, with the headlight hanging and the passenger-side fog light missing.
CRU detectives are urging anyone with information regarding the vehicle or its driver to call 240-773-6620. Those wishing to remain anonymous may contact 1-866-411-TIPS.
